Consider a process consisting of 3 resources. Assume there exists unlimited demand for the product.

Resource 1 has a processing time of 7 minutes per unit

Resource 2 has a processing time of 5 minutes per unit

Resource 3has a processing time of 7 minutes per unit.

All three resources are staffed by one worker and each worker gets paid $10 per hour.

Round "cost of labor" and "target manpower" to 2 decimal places. Round "average labor utilization" percent and "takt time" to 2 decimal places

a. What is the cost of direct labor? (per unit)

b. What is the labor content? (minutes per unit)

c. How much idle time does the worker at resource 3 have per unit? (minutes per unit)

d. What is the average labor utilization? (percent)

e. Assume the demand rate is 16 units per hour. What is the takt time? (minutes per unit)

f. Assume the demand rate is 16 units per hour. What is the target manpower? (minutes per unit)
